Eggplants can cause allergies. Eggplant allergies are rare but still occur with signs of rash, swelling and difficulty breathing… If not treated promptly, it can be life-threatening.
Eggplant allergy symptoms are similar to other food allergies. It is possible to be allergic to eggplant even if you have eaten it before without any problems.
1. Symptoms of eggplant allergy
Eggplant allergy symptoms are often similar to other fo
od allergy symptoms such as: Rash, Itching or tingling of the lips, tongue or throat, Cough, Abdominal pain or cramps , Nausea, vomiting, Diarrhea,…
In severe cases, an eggplant allergy can lead to anaphylactic sh0ck, a life-threatening allergic reaction.
Symptoms of anaphylaxis include: Shortness of breath, Wheezing, Difficulty breathing, Swelling of the throat, tongue, Difficulty swallowing, Swelling of the face, Dizziness, Weak pulse, Shock, Feeling weak, Nausea, vomiting, Rash
